Join local Georgia school district leaders to explore how to fuel a cultural shift around STEM teaching and learning. This innovative thought leadership event, co-hosted by Discovery Education and Cherokee County School District, will focus on how to create a shared STEM vision, provide professional learning to educators and administrators alike, and cultivate curiosity with instructional strategies to prepare students for tomorrow.

We will kick off this one-day event hearing from local school leaders surrounding topics such as Culture, Leadership, Engagement, and Growth. Attendees will then have the opportunity to join us in visiting local school sites to explore successful STEM strategies and useful resources within the STEM ecosystem.
